MORRIS's Story

Meet Morris (A567293)! Morris has been with us for a few weeks now, quietly waiting for someone to notice him, and we are honestly surprised he is still here. This big, stocky boy has the kind of head that deserves its own zip code and a personality that is a little more independent than clingy. Morris is perfectly content hanging out on his own, doing his thing, and enjoying life at his own pace. Toys definitely catch his attention, and watching him light up over them is one of our favorite things. He enjoys play time, exploring the yard, and simply being able to relax outside of his kennel. Morris has been tested with other dogs and would do best as the only dog in his future home. He is happiest when he does not have to share his space or attention with other pets. At 5 years old Morris is past the wild puppy phase and settling nicely into adulthood. He is looking for someone who appreciates a more laid back, self assured companion and is willing to give this handsome guy the fresh start he deserves.
